Bismarck, ND – North Dakota Highway Patrol and other first responders are teaming up for the annual First Responder Christmas Food and Toy Drive on Saturday, December 6, with donation sites open from 8 AM to 5 PM at Walmart locations across the state.

According to the North Dakota Highway Patrol (NDHP), the event will be held at Walmart stores in Mandan, Jamestown, Williston, Fargo (55th Ave S), and Bismarck (Rock Island). Volunteers will be on hand to collect non-perishable food, toys, and monetary donations to support local families during the holiday season.

“This is a great opportunity for communities to come together and help make the holidays brighter for those in need,” NDHP officials said in the event announcement.

Each donation site will benefit families within its surrounding community. Donors can stop by any participating Walmart to drop off items or contribute funds to help purchase new toys.
